UFC 320 headliners Magomed Ankalaev and Alex Pereira had a confrontation Thursday in Las Vegas, and now we’ve an uncut video of their encounter contained in the UFC Efficiency Institute.
It began when Pereira entered the P.I. and was knowledgeable by the receptionist that Ankalaev was on a separate room. “Poatan” opened the room of the room and couldn’t see Ankalaev. Pereira and his workforce moved to the following room and sat on the sofa subsequent to Ankalaev’s coach.
The video cuts at that time, and the following scene exhibits Ankalaev sitting subsequent to his coach, apparently irritated that Pereira and his workforce sat round him.
Plinio Cruz, Pereira’s coach, tells Ankalaev that he was hiding on the following room. They’ve a tough time having a dialog since Ankalaev and his coach don’t communicate English, after which Melvin Alexander Jovel will get a translation app on his telephone to let each fighters discuss to one another.
Pereira mentioned Ankalaev “appears nervous”, and the Russian champion spoke to the telephone so “Poatan” may hear the interpretation.
Ankalaev: “When did you see I used to be hiding?”
Pereira: “Everyone noticed that. The woman working there mentioned [you were hiding].”
Ankalaev: “Which woman mentioned that? Present it to me. I used to be getting remedy.”
Pereira: “Now we have video [on Youtube]. We filmed it.”
The person doing the interpretation provides that the receptionist requested them to be separated for safety causes.
Ankalaev: “What the woman mentioned doesn’t matter. He wished to see me, and I’m right here.”
Pereira: “What’s the purpose now? He can say what he desires now. We will’t struggle now.”
Ankalaev: “It makes no distinction to me. Anytime.”
At that time, Pereira stands up walks to Ankalaev holding his telephone and translating his phrases from Portuguese to Russian.
Pereira: “We’re professionals. I respect you. However on Oct. 4, I’ll hit you. I’ll slap your face.”
Pereira sits again down, Pereira’s coaching companion Glover Teixeira laughs on the complete state of affairs, and Ankalaev has his phrases translated.
Ankalaev: “We’ll struggle on Oct. 4 and we don’t should change phrases anymore.”
Pereira: “I’ve by no means mentioned something, he’s all the time talked. I’ve by no means mentioned something, he’s all the time talked. And now that we’re shut, nose to nose, he’s an asshole.”
Ankalaev: “What’s he speaking about? What makes you say I’m hiding from you?”
Pereira: “He’s there along with his workforce. ‘Do you wish to go in there? It’s higher.’ The woman mentioned.”
The person serving to with the interpretation provides that the UFC P.I. receptionist mentioned that Ankalaev had agreed to attend within the separate room as a result of Pereira and his workforce have been arriving there.
Ankalaev had an extended reply in Russian, which the person summarized as, “Principally, he was saved [inside that room] and advised he couldn’t go away.”
Pereira then says “Chama”, and Ankalaev responds “No Chama.” Ankalaev tells his coach to go away.
Ankalaev: “Let’s go. October 4.”
